Clathculins A and B, two novel nitrogen-containing metabolites from the sponge Clathrina aff. reticulum.

A Rudi1, M Schleyer, Y Kashman.   

Abstract

Two novel acyclic diaza alkenynes, clathculins A and B (1 and 2), were isolated from the Indo-Pacific sponge Clathrina aff. reticulum collected in Sodwana Bay, South Africa. The structure of the mixture of the two unstable inseparable compounds was established by spectroscopic analysis, mainly 1D and 2D NMR measurements and two chemical transformations. Clathculins A and B are the first reported linear marine metabolites containing a 1,2-diaminoethane moiety.
